Allison Ball (born August 27, 1981) is an American politician who serves as the Kentucky State Treasurer.
Ball earned her Juris Doctor from the University of Kentucky College of Law. She worked for the law firm Vanover, Hall & Bartley.[1] Ball was elected as State Treasurer in the 2015 elections, defeating Rick Nelson.[2]
Ball lives in Prestonsburg, Kentucky.[3]
